## Summary

The Civil Aviation Authority procured professional consultancy support to review and assess NERL’s Resilience Plan, including production of a final report. The work is classified as financial consultancy services and concerns resilience planning for the UK air navigation environment. The buyer is the Civil Aviation Authority, based in Crawley. Delivery is in the United Kingdom. The requirement was focused on an independent assessment rather than routine operational support, with the successful supplier engaged to provide review and evaluation expertise. This is relevant to consultancies with experience in financial or economic advice, resilience planning, regulated aviation or other safety-critical infrastructure, and the preparation of formal evidence-based reports for public bodies.

The procurement is complete and an active award was made to Helios Technology Limited T/A Egis. The contract was signed on 1 April 2026 for £42,050 including the stated contract value currency of GBP. The single lot is recorded as cancelled, while the award and contract associated with it are recorded as active. The buyer used a limited procedure without prior publication of a competition notice, through a mini-competition under the Civil Aviation Authority’s Economic Consultancy Service Framework (3634), in accordance with the framework rules and the Public Contracts Regulations 2015. Three bids were received. Price was the stated award criterion. The arrangement included an option for a further three months.
